Transaction efd489317643723f09a2f016311bf541beb76f1b808ea403c80c0a8bdee61ef5

1 Input
2 Outputs
  • efd489317643723f09a2f016311bf541beb76f1b808ea403c80c0a8bdee61ef5:0
  • value  100000000
    address  3LaJ3tTafhUET4ZndcD1tiM2mZ6ViPV55r
  • efd489317643723f09a2f016311bf541beb76f1b808ea403c80c0a8bdee61ef5:1
  • value  2157038063
    address  3EEsV8jwfzNaPHQDVS5dh3xUJAbKVxxxQH